Brief Title: Awareness of Chinese National Adult Lipid Treatment Guideline (2007) and Rate of Patients Achieving the Treatment Goal

Official Title: A Cross-sectional Study to Survey the Awareness of Chinese National Adult Lipid Treatment Guideline (2007) and the Rate of Patients (on Treatment) Achieving the Hyperlipidaemia Treatment Goal With Crestor 5mg to 10mg for 8 Weeks

Brief Summary: This study is designed to survey the awareness rate of Chinese National Adult Lipid Treatment Guideline (2007) by cardiologists; To survey the control rate of the patients with dyslipidemia in "real world"; and to evaluate the percentage of hyperlipidemia patients who achieved target LDL-C level according to the Chinese National Adult Lipid Treatment Guideline (2007) following 8-week treatment by Crestor® 5mg or 10mg
